> On 06/12/2024 13:04, Siddharth Vadapalli wrote:
>> Since the compatible "snps,dwc3" can be specified in the device-tree for
>> the Designware USB Controller configured for not only Host and OTG modes
>> of operation, but also for Peripheral mode of operation, bail out if
>> "dr_mode" is "peripheral".

>> diff --git a/drivers/usb/host/xhci-dwc3.c b/drivers/usb/host/xhci-dwc3.c
>> index e3e0ceff43e..7b1311503fe 100644
>> --- a/drivers/usb/host/xhci-dwc3.c
>> +++ b/drivers/usb/host/xhci-dwc3.c
>> @@ -208,6 +208,9 @@ static int xhci_dwc3_probe(struct udevice *dev)
>>  	writel(reg, &dwc3_reg->g_usb2phycfg[0]);
>>  
>>  	dr_mode = usb_get_dr_mode(dev_ofnode(dev));
>> +	if (dr_mode == USB_DR_MODE_PERIPHERAL)
>> +		return -ENODEV;
>> +
>>  	if (dr_mode == USB_DR_MODE_OTG &&
>>  	    dev_read_bool(dev, "usb-role-switch")) {
>>  		dr_mode = usb_get_role_switch_default_mode(dev_ofnode(dev));
>
> Although this proposal was suggested in [1] and later clarified in
> [2] I will summarize the discussion here.
>
> This patch fix is not sufficient for all cases as the xhci-dwc3.c
> driver will still be probed if dr_mode is OTG or HOST along with
> other platform drivers if enabled in config.
>
> The only current solution is not not enable CONFIG_USB_XHCI_DWC3
> together with another platform driver config (e.g. CONFIG_USB_DWC3_GENERIC)
> if snps,dwc3 should not be managed by xhci-dwc3.c.
